Event Description:
Medicare is in the midst of implementing a plan to collect the information on claims from employers and collect their fair share of settlement dollars. TPAs, self-insureds and insurers must implement an across the board effort to collect Medicare's portion of settlements dollars for Medicare eligible claimants for workers' comp, liability and group health claims. New deadlines are in place starting in July for reporting this information to Medicare, and it could amount to a huge amount of money. For example, industry experts are predicting that Medicare may be able to recover billions for medical coverage on injured workers alone, and probably much more from group health insurers and from legal settlements in all kinds of liability cases ranging from slip and falls, to product liability and medical malpractice. If you don't comply, the penalties can be huge. With better technology in place, Medicare may be able to follow through on its demands.
